Web to see the crankshaft sensor and connector, look between the valve cover and the throttle chambers (intake runners) on the drivers side, look straight down toward the ground… look for the sensor with a black wire connector with a green tab on the side, held to the engine block with a gold colored 10mm hex headed bolt. Free shipping for many products! Web the crankshaft position sensor on this 2.5 altima is located at the back of the engine, near the fire wall, near the bell housing for the transmission. Web the engine camshaft position sensor helps give the right amount of spark and fuel to the engine by determining which cylinders are in their power stroke — when the pistons are pushed down by the fuel and air mixture combustion.
